Vocabulary Entry

fib

|noun • verb
Advertisement
noun

A lie or falsehood, especially one that is trivial or silly.

Example Sentences

"He told a fib about his age to impress his friends."

"The child was caught telling a fib about finishing his homework."

"Her little fib made everyone laugh, but it wasn’t malicious."

verb

To tell a lie or fib; to speak falsely, often in a harmless or trivial way.

Example Sentences

"She fibbed about where she had been last night."

"It's okay to fib occasionally if it spares someone's feelings."

"He fibbed to avoid hurting her feelings during the discussion."
